The University of California, Berkley (dropping from sixth to seventh place) and Italy’s Politecnico di Milano (dropping seventh to tenth place) both hold their ranks within the top ten as does the University of Cambridge, which maintains its spot at number nine. Within the top ten, there are only two new entries, including the National University of Singapore (up to sixth place from twelfth) and Tsinghua University in Beijing (leaping to the eighth slot from the eleventh) while England’s Manchester School of Architecture and Switzerland’s École Polytechnique Fédérale de Lausanne (EPFL) fell out of the top ten to the eleventh and twelfth positions, respectively. ![]() In 2019, the MIT School of Architecture and Planning, led by dean Hashim Sarkis since 2015, was bumped from the top spot to second by the Bartlett School at UCL but jumped back up to the front of the list last year. Like in 2020, the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T) claimed the top spot followed by University College London (UCL), Delft University of Technology, ETH Zurich, and Harvard University. As pointed out by Archinect, the top five universities with architecture schools for 2021 are pretty much the same as they’ve been for the past several years, with some slight repositioning within the very top of the list. ![]()
